ECON 381 - Labor Economics


3 Hour(s) Credit
Examination of factors which influence the number of job seekers and the number of jobs in the aggregate, and the efficiency with which the economic system utilizes its labor resources. Topics include individual decision-making with regard to education, job search strategy and hours of work as well as government policies affecting labor compensation, welfare and the right to bargain collectively.
Three hours per week.
Prerequisites C or better in all of the following: ECON 211 , ECON 212 , MATH 155 , MATH 160  (or MATH 201 ).
